1. AI-Powered Personalization

Personalization is the key to improving engagement and lead conversion. AI can analyze user behavior, property preferences, and search patterns to recommend listings automatically.

Why it works:

  • Users see listings they actually want → higher engagement
  • Reduces bounce rates and improves dwell time
  • Collects valuable data for future lead nurturing

Actionable tip: Integrate AI-powered recommendation engines and predictive search features on your property listings page.

2. 3D Tours & Virtual Reality Experiences

Buyers now expect immersive property experiences online. 3D tours and VR walkthroughs allow clients to explore homes from anywhere in the world.

Why it works:

  • Increases time spent on the site
  • Attracts international buyers
  • Helps showcase premium properties

Actionable tip: Embed interactive 3D tours on your listing pages and highlight virtual walkthroughs on your homepage.

3. Minimalist Design With High-Converting CTAs

Clean, uncluttered layouts with strategically placed calls-to-action guide users toward taking action without distractions.

Why it works:

  • Improves readability and accessibility
  • Directs users to conversion points like “Schedule a Visit” or “Request a Quote”
  • Enhances mobile usability

Actionable tip: Use whitespace effectively, bold headings, and clear CTA buttons.

4. Hyper-Local Content & Community Pages

Buyers want to know the lifestyle, schools, and amenities in a neighborhood before purchasing. Dedicated community pages boost trust and local SEO.

Why it works:

  • Positions you as a local expert
  • Drives organic traffic through neighborhood keywords
  • Improves Google ranking for location-specific searches

Actionable tip: Create pages for each neighborhood you serve, include photos, attractions, and local stats.

5. IDX & MLS Integration

IDX (Internet Data Exchange) integration allows real-time property listings from MLS databases to appear on your site.

Why it works:

  • Keeps your listings fresh and accurate
  • Improves SEO with regularly updated content
  • Boosts credibility with buyers

Actionable tip: Ensure seamless IDX integration and easy property search functionality.

6. Mobile-First & Responsive Design

With over 60% of property searches done on mobile, your website must perform flawlessly on smartphones and tablets.

Why it works:

  • Google prioritizes mobile-friendly sites in search rankings
  • Improves user experience and lead conversion
  • Reduces bounce rates

Actionable tip: Optimize page load speed, touch-friendly buttons, and a responsive layout.

7. Video Marketing & Explainer Clips

Video is now a must-have for property websites. Use short explainer videos, agent introductions, and property walkthroughs.

Why it works:

  • Engages users faster than text
  • Improves SEO through video snippets
  • Builds trust with potential buyers

Actionable tip: Embed videos on homepage and listing pages; keep them under 2 minutes for best engagement.

8. Lead Capture Forms & Chatbots

High-converting websites actively capture visitor information through forms, pop-ups, and AI chatbots.

Why it works:

  • Converts visitors into leads automatically
  • Provides instant assistance to potential buyers
  • Enables follow-ups and lead nurturing

Actionable tip: Place lead forms strategically and integrate AI chatbots for 24/7 engagement.

9. Advanced SEO & Schema Implementation

Structured data (FAQ, HowTo, LocalBusiness schema) helps search engines understand your content and display rich snippets.

Why it works:

  • Increases CTR from SERPs
  • Improves visibility for featured snippets
  • Boosts local SEO

Actionable tip: Add FAQ schema, property schema, and optimize meta tags for main and secondary keywords.

10. Data-Driven Insights & Analytics

A modern website should track user behavior, clicks, and conversions to continuously optimize performance.

Why it works:

  • Helps refine design and UX
  • Identifies high-performing content and CTAs
  • Supports data-driven marketing strategies

Actionable tip: Use Google Analytics, heatmaps, and conversion tracking for continuous improvement.
